Key⁢ Responsibilities of General Staff ‌Members

the‌ roles of general staff members vary widely depending on the ⁢organization, but they​ often share certain key responsibilities ⁤that underpin‌ operational success.These ⁤responsibilities⁢ include:

  • Coordination of Daily Operations: ‌ General staff ‌members are⁣ instrumental in managing the day-to-day functions that keep an organization running smoothly. ‌Their ⁤tasks⁢ often involve scheduling, resource ⁣allocation, ⁤and ‌communication between​ departments.
  • Support in⁢ Project⁢ Implementation: These⁤ team members play a crucial role in implementing projects⁤ by assisting in logistics, tracking progress, ⁤and ensuring milestones are ‌met effectively.
  • data‌ Management and Reporting: Collecting‍ and analyzing relevant data ​allows general staff to‌ provide insights that inform management decisions, ensuring ⁢that strategies align closely ‌with ⁣operational goals.
  • customer​ Interaction: Manny general staff ⁤members serve as‌ the face of​ the organization,⁣ interfacing with clients and stakeholders, thus ensuring ⁢satisfaction ​and ​facilitating feedback‍ that ​can drive improvement.

Establish Clear Metrics for success

To evaluate ‌alignment ‌effectively,⁤ developing quantifiable metrics‍ to ⁢gauge performance is essential. When employees are aware of how their ​individual⁤ contributions tie⁢ into⁣ the ‍company’s goals, they‍ are ⁤more ‌likely ⁤to remain engaged. Companies can implement ⁤key performance Indicators (KPIs) relevant‌ to ‍their ​roles. Here’s a​ simplified ⁢example of KPI alignment:

DepartmentStrategic ⁤ObjectiveKey Performance ⁣Indicator (KPI)
MarketingIncrease brand awarenessMonthly website traffic growth
SalesBoost revenueQuarterly⁢ sales ⁣conversion rates
Customer SupportEnhance customer⁣ satisfactionCustomer‍ satisfaction score (CSAT)

Setting‌ these KPIs provides a tangible​ framework within which employees can‌ work, ⁣ensuring ‌their efforts directly correlate with the organization’s ‌strategic objectives.

Constructive Communication: The Cornerstone of growth

Feedback ‍should be approached as⁢ a tool for ⁣growth rather than criticism. To create ⁢such an environment, it’s vital to establish a framework for delivering feedback that emphasizes ‍clarity and ‌respect.Here are some⁣ actionable strategies:

  • Focus on Specifics: Instead of general comments, address particular ⁢behaviors or⁣ outcomes. Such as, rather of saying ⁢”You’re not doing well,” ‍say ⁣”The project deadline was missed due to a delay in your report submission. let’s ​discuss⁣ how we can ⁤avoid this in the future.”
  • Encourage Self-reflection: Ask‌ employees to self-assess before providing your‌ feedback. This⁣ practice not only‌ helps them take ownership of ​their work but also fosters⁣ a ‍sense of​ mutual respect.
  • set ‌a⁣ Regular schedule: Regular feedback sessions can normalize ⁤the process, making it less intimidating. Consider weekly ⁣check-ins that allow for​ ongoing ‌discussions⁢ rather ‌than‌ only annual‌ performance reviews.
